WebThis diagram is a three-dimensional example of how a cold airmass advances - lifting the warm and moist, less dense airmass over it - resulting in thunderstorms. The “Cb, Cs, Ac, and Ci” denote specific types of clouds. The black circles with black lines extending from with hatch marks are examples of surface weather observations.
